    Ingredients

    • 1 lb monkfish fillets
    • 1/4 cup olive oil
    • 2 cloves garlic, minced
    • 1 teaspoon ground cumin
    • 1/2 teaspoon smoked paprika
    • 1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per
    • 1/2 teaspoon sea salt
    • 1/4 cup fresh cilantro, chopped
    • Juice of 1 lime
    • 1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ped
    • 1/2 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per

    Method

    • Step-by-Step Method: Monkfish with Cilantro and Lime
    • Pat monkfish fillets dry using paper towels
    • Cut monkfish into evenly sized portions for uniform cooking
    • In a small bowl, mix olive oil, minced garlic, ground cumin, smoked paprika, cayenne pepper, sea salt, and black pepper to form a marinade
    • Set aside a small portion of chopped cilantro and chopped parsley for garnish
    • Add most of the chopped cilantro and all of the chopped parsley to the marinade, reserving the rest for later
    • Squeeze the juice of 1 lime into the marinade and stir to combine
    • Place monkfish portions in a shallow dish or sealable bag
    • Pour marinade over monkfish, ensuring all pieces are evenly coated
    • Marinate monkfish in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es, up to 1 hour
    • While the fish marinates, preheat oven to 400°F (200°C)
    • Line a baking tray with parchment paper or lightly oil the tray to prevent sticking
    • Remove monkfish from marinade, letting excess drip off
    • Place monkfish pieces on prepared baking tray with space between each piece
    • Bake monkfish in preheated oven for 12–15 minutes, or until just opaque and firm to the touch
    • Optional: For a deeper color, broil for the last 2 minutes of cooking
    • Remove from oven and rest for 2–3 minutes
    • Plate monkfish portions, spooning pan juices over the top
    • Garnish with reserved chopped cilantro and parsley
    • Serve immediately with lime wedges on the side
